Model of Abelson Tyrosine Kinase - A Detailed Representation. This model depicts one monomer of the homodimer, with a bound variant of STI-571 inhibitor, as originally crystallized. The majority of the structure is represented in cartoon format, while the active site is showcased using ribbon representation, highlighting key residues and their structural arrangements. The full structure of the inhibitor is displayed in bright red color. Residues primarily involved in van der Waals interactions with the inhibitor are colored grey, those participating in hydrogen bonding with the inhibitor appear in yellow (blue dashed lines representing the actual hydrogen bonds), a critical residue in interaction with the inhibitor is marked in cyan, and the activation loop is depicted in magenta. Furthermore, a meshwork of the active site surrounding the inhibitor is visible. Note: Key residues were labeled using PyMol but not successfully transferred to Sketchfab. Additionally, PyMol failed to display all hydrogen bonds associated with crucial residues; as a result, they were omitted.
